Thanks for your post, but unfortunately this does not answer my question. In fact, I have done some testing and determined that the conversion process through the Blackberry Desktop Manager is not very efficient. I would like to know specifically, what is the most efficient format supported by the Blackberry Bold (MP4, 3GP, WMV, etc.), what is the appropriate quality specification and frame size. I have determined the frame size, it is 480 x 320.
It is my intention to use a 3rd party application to perform the conversions so I would also be interested in a recommendation on that as well.

Hi - I have also had these problems and would like to know the best programme for converting video to a format that will play on the Bold 9000. The desktop manager can't cope with the files - it freezes - and although the web site states that .avi files and .wmv files are playable on the 9000, I just get an error message. Is there a size limit does anyone know? I have a 1GB micro card reader and there is still plenty of space on it but maybe the 9000 can only handle very small video files???

Were the .wmv files you have successfully played small in size? I tried one that was 10 minutes in length but the Blackberry just couldn't open it. I have also discovered another problem - the method of "fast forward" or "reverse" is to roll the track ball up to highlight the time line and then click and roll forwards or backwards (the time expired figure alters accordingly). The trouble is, if you then roll back and click on the play button (which is when the video should play from the new point) it freezes. Again, I do not have this problem with the short demo videos that come with the unit, but it happens with files I have loaded myself.
